Output 7162e4a643575a726ad4a3e33e62974b016f51f353ab6013ec0fc37a59631ca7:8

value
37570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de268a497c2d21a084f886b8fb62576610a8a410 OP_EQUAL
address
3Mwe6wzmHNpLTbEZmG5RefnRxfVi2RQVpr
transaction
7162e4a643575a726ad4a3e33e62974b016f51f353ab6013ec0fc37a59631ca7
confirmations
211172
spent
true